Transaction 73de5f1ae797bc905b14d1beaaeda49f44ee256f172cf77f82653bcbf31d41c3
1 Input
1 Output
-
73de5f1ae797bc905b14d1beaaeda49f44ee256f172cf77f82653bcbf31d41c3:0
- value
- 21657271
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ea2578702377c7c25a5fe14603e206738618328b OP_EQUAL
- address
- 3P34vvd8pobkxK8qLgg4dGJLjZAncnrWZP